      1 // Copyright 2016 PDFium Authors. All rights reserved.
      2 // Use of this source code is governed by a BSD-style license that can be
      3 // found in the LICENSE file.
      4 
      5 // Original code copyright 2014 Foxit Software Inc. http://www.foxitsoftware.com
      6 
      7 #include "core/fpdfdoc/cpdf_defaultappearance.h"
      8 
      9 #include <algorithm>
     10 
     11 #include "core/fpdfapi/parser/cpdf_simple_parser.h"
     12 #include "core/fpdfapi/parser/fpdf_parser_decode.h"
     13 #include "core/fxge/cfx_color.h"
     14 
     15 bool CPDF_DefaultAppearance::HasFont() {
     16   if (m_csDA.IsEmpty())
     17     return false;
     18 
     19   CPDF_SimpleParser syntax(m_csDA.AsStringView());
     20   return syntax.FindTagParamFromStart("Tf", 2);
     21 }
     22 
     23 ByteString CPDF_DefaultAppearance::GetFontString() {
     24   ByteString csFont;
     25   if (m_csDA.IsEmpty())
     26     return csFont;
     27 
     28   CPDF_SimpleParser syntax(m_csDA.AsStringView());
     29   if (syntax.FindTagParamFromStart("Tf", 2)) {
     30     csFont += syntax.GetWord();
     31     csFont += " ";
     32     csFont += syntax.GetWord();
     33     csFont += " ";
     34     csFont += syntax.GetWord();
     35   }
     36   return csFont;
     37 }
     38 
     39 ByteString CPDF_DefaultAppearance::GetFont(float* fFontSize) {
     40   *fFontSize = 0.0f;
     41   if (m_csDA.IsEmpty())
     42     return ByteString();
     43 
     44   ByteString csFontNameTag;
     45   CPDF_SimpleParser syntax(m_csDA.AsStringView());
     46   if (syntax.FindTagParamFromStart("Tf", 2)) {
     47     csFontNameTag = ByteString(syntax.GetWord());
     48     csFontNameTag.Delete(0, 1);
     49     *fFontSize = FX_atof(syntax.GetWord());
     50   }
     51   return PDF_NameDecode(csFontNameTag);
     52 }
     53 
     54 bool CPDF_DefaultAppearance::HasColor(PaintOperation nOperation) {
     55   if (m_csDA.IsEmpty())
     56     return false;
     57 
     58   CPDF_SimpleParser syntax(m_csDA.AsStringView());
     59   if (syntax.FindTagParamFromStart(
     60           (nOperation == PaintOperation::STROKE ? "G" : "g"), 1)) {
     61     return true;
     62   }
     63   if (syntax.FindTagParamFromStart(
     64           (nOperation == PaintOperation::STROKE ? "RG" : "rg"), 3)) {
     65     return true;
     66   }
     67   return syntax.FindTagParamFromStart(
     68       (nOperation == PaintOperation::STROKE ? "K" : "k"), 4);
     69 }
     70 
     71 ByteString CPDF_DefaultAppearance::GetColorString(PaintOperation nOperation) {
     72   ByteString csColor;
     73   if (m_csDA.IsEmpty())
     74     return csColor;
     75 
     76   CPDF_SimpleParser syntax(m_csDA.AsStringView());
     77   if (syntax.FindTagParamFromStart(
     78           (nOperation == PaintOperation::STROKE ? "G" : "g"), 1)) {
     79     csColor += syntax.GetWord();
     80     csColor += " ";
     81     csColor += syntax.GetWord();
     82     return csColor;
     83   }
     84   if (syntax.FindTagParamFromStart(
     85           (nOperation == PaintOperation::STROKE ? "RG" : "rg"), 3)) {
     86     csColor += syntax.GetWord();
     87     csColor += " ";
     88     csColor += syntax.GetWord();
     89     csColor += " ";
     90     csColor += syntax.GetWord();
     91     csColor += " ";
     92     csColor += syntax.GetWord();
     93     return csColor;
     94   }
     95   if (syntax.FindTagParamFromStart(
     96           (nOperation == PaintOperation::STROKE ? "K" : "k"), 4)) {
     97     csColor += syntax.GetWord();
     98     csColor += " ";
     99     csColor += syntax.GetWord();
    100     csColor += " ";
    101     csColor += syntax.GetWord();
    102     csColor += " ";
    103     csColor += syntax.GetWord();
    104     csColor += " ";
    105     csColor += syntax.GetWord();
    106   }
    107   return csColor;
    108 }
    109 
    110 void CPDF_DefaultAppearance::GetColor(int& iColorType,
    111                                       float fc[4],
    112                                       PaintOperation nOperation) {
    113   iColorType = CFX_Color::kTransparent;
    114   for (int c = 0; c < 4; c++)
    115     fc[c] = 0;
    116 
    117   if (m_csDA.IsEmpty())
    118     return;
    119 
    120   CPDF_SimpleParser syntax(m_csDA.AsStringView());
    121   if (syntax.FindTagParamFromStart(
    122           (nOperation == PaintOperation::STROKE ? "G" : "g"), 1)) {
    123     iColorType = CFX_Color::kGray;
    124     fc[0] = FX_atof(syntax.GetWord());
    125     return;
    126   }
    127   if (syntax.FindTagParamFromStart(
    128           (nOperation == PaintOperation::STROKE ? "RG" : "rg"), 3)) {
    129     iColorType = CFX_Color::kRGB;
    130     fc[0] = FX_atof(syntax.GetWord());
    131     fc[1] = FX_atof(syntax.GetWord());
    132     fc[2] = FX_atof(syntax.GetWord());
    133     return;
    134   }
    135   if (syntax.FindTagParamFromStart(
    136           (nOperation == PaintOperation::STROKE ? "K" : "k"), 4)) {
    137     iColorType = CFX_Color::kCMYK;
    138     fc[0] = FX_atof(syntax.GetWord());
    139     fc[1] = FX_atof(syntax.GetWord());
    140     fc[2] = FX_atof(syntax.GetWord());
    141     fc[3] = FX_atof(syntax.GetWord());
    142   }
    143 }
    144 
    145 void CPDF_DefaultAppearance::GetColor(FX_ARGB& color,
    146                                       int& iColorType,
    147                                       PaintOperation nOperation) {
    148   color = 0;
    149   iColorType = CFX_Color::kTransparent;
    150   if (m_csDA.IsEmpty())
    151     return;
    152 
    153   CPDF_SimpleParser syntax(m_csDA.AsStringView());
    154   if (syntax.FindTagParamFromStart(
    155           (nOperation == PaintOperation::STROKE ? "G" : "g"), 1)) {
    156     iColorType = CFX_Color::kGray;
    157     float g = FX_atof(syntax.GetWord()) * 255 + 0.5f;
    158     color = ArgbEncode(255, (int)g, (int)g, (int)g);
    159     return;
    160   }
    161   if (syntax.FindTagParamFromStart(
    162           (nOperation == PaintOperation::STROKE ? "RG" : "rg"), 3)) {
    163     iColorType = CFX_Color::kRGB;
    164     float r = FX_atof(syntax.GetWord()) * 255 + 0.5f;
    165     float g = FX_atof(syntax.GetWord()) * 255 + 0.5f;
    166     float b = FX_atof(syntax.GetWord()) * 255 + 0.5f;
    167     color = ArgbEncode(255, (int)r, (int)g, (int)b);
    168     return;
    169   }
    170   if (syntax.FindTagParamFromStart(
    171           (nOperation == PaintOperation::STROKE ? "K" : "k"), 4)) {
    172     iColorType = CFX_Color::kCMYK;
    173     float c = FX_atof(syntax.GetWord());
    174     float m = FX_atof(syntax.GetWord());
    175     float y = FX_atof(syntax.GetWord());
    176     float k = FX_atof(syntax.GetWord());
    177     float r = 1.0f - std::min(1.0f, c + k);
    178     float g = 1.0f - std::min(1.0f, m + k);
    179     float b = 1.0f - std::min(1.0f, y + k);
    180     color = ArgbEncode(255, (int)(r * 255 + 0.5f), (int)(g * 255 + 0.5f),
    181                        (int)(b * 255 + 0.5f));
    182   }
    183 }
    184 
    185 bool CPDF_DefaultAppearance::HasTextMatrix() {
    186   if (m_csDA.IsEmpty())
    187     return false;
    188 
    189   CPDF_SimpleParser syntax(m_csDA.AsStringView());
    190   return syntax.FindTagParamFromStart("Tm", 6);
    191 }
    192 
    193 ByteString CPDF_DefaultAppearance::GetTextMatrixString() {
    194   ByteString csTM;
    195   if (m_csDA.IsEmpty())
    196     return csTM;
    197 
    198   CPDF_SimpleParser syntax(m_csDA.AsStringView());
    199   if (syntax.FindTagParamFromStart("Tm", 6)) {
    200     for (int i = 0; i < 6; i++) {
    201       csTM += syntax.GetWord();
    202       csTM += " ";
    203     }
    204     csTM += syntax.GetWord();
    205   }
    206   return csTM;
    207 }
    208 
    209 CFX_Matrix CPDF_DefaultAppearance::GetTextMatrix() {
    210   if (m_csDA.IsEmpty())
    211     return CFX_Matrix();
    212 
    213   CPDF_SimpleParser syntax(m_csDA.AsStringView());
    214   if (!syntax.FindTagParamFromStart("Tm", 6))
    215     return CFX_Matrix();
    216 
    217   float f[6];
    218   for (int i = 0; i < 6; i++)
    219     f[i] = FX_atof(syntax.GetWord());
    220   return CFX_Matrix(f);
    221 }
